概括
普尔加托里乌尼奥 (Purgatorius unio) 的化石下揭示,这是一个早期的灵长类动物,而不是昆虫食动物或类动物. 这一发现澄清了古世时期早期哺乳动物进化和灵长类祖先的起源.
科学领域:
- 古生物学的古生物学
- 哺乳动物进化 哺乳动物进化
- 灵长类动物的起源
背景情况:
- 早期哺乳动物的进化历史,特别是灵长类动物,仍然不完全理解.
- 古世时代的化石证据对于重建哺乳动物血统至关重要.
研究的目的:
- 根据下和后犬形态来调查Purgatorius unio的分类学和遗传学位置.
- 澄清灵长类动物的祖先及其与其他早期哺乳动物群体的关系.
主要方法:
- 对碎片化化石下和相关的后犬牙进行形态分析.
- 与已知的化石和现存的哺乳动物种群进行比较分析.
主要成果:
- 研究的Purgatorius unio化石表现出与早期paromomyid灵长类动物一致的特征.
- 形态学表明Purgatorius unio与现存或已经灭绝的Insectivora (palaeoryctids,leptictids) 或Condylarthra没有密切的关系.
结论:
- 普尔加托里乌尼奥 (Purgatorius unio) 是已知最早的灵长类动物之一.
- 灵长类的祖先不太可能在目前公认的古类和类昆虫类 (Insectivora或Condylarthra) 中被发现.

Synteny and Evolution
John H. Renwick first coined the term “synteny” in 1971, which refers to the genes present on the same chromosomes, even if they are not genetically linked. The species with common ancestry tend to show conserved syntenic regions. Therefore, the concept of synteny is nowadays used to describe the evolutionary relationship between species.
